#34435, "Jeep TB review"


          

Well my buddy and I finally got around to installing that upper manifold and jeep TB today and all I can say is whoa! On the highway I found myself checking to see if the car was in 4th instead of 5th because it was accelerating as if it was. I think I will definitely be able to get down to a 15.5 with the 17's up front, but Im gonna put the 14's up there and gut the car just to make sure emoji On top of the performance gains the car also makes turbo like noises at part and WOT (and yes I know what a turbo car sounds like). In fact when the TB is opening and closing it makes an interesting whistling sound then as well. The only downsides to it that I can see is my Nuespeed bar wont fit anymore (so it will be for sale). well it only took us about 30 min with a lift. All you will have to do is replace your stock tb and upper manifold with the one that we supply. No additional modification is required, other than extending a vaccumn hose and we will include the additonal hose with the stuff along with installation instructions that you will need.
